Where you'll be based

Blakelands Hospital located in Milton Keynes opened in 2006 and is a purpose built day case unit that provides convenient, effective and high quality treatment for patients who are medically insured, self-paying and funded by the NHS. Equipped with an onsite Imaging Department offering X-Ray, Ultrasound and MRI and a dedicated Physiotherapy Unit complete with rehabilitation gym, the Treatment Centre is perfectly designed for orthopaedic care.

About Us

Ramsay Health Care UK is a well-established global hospital group with over 50 years' experience. We are a global provider operating in 11 countries with 77,000 staff who treat 8 million patients each year. It is well respected within the healthcare industry and is one of the leading providers of independent hospital services in England. We are well known for our strong, long-standing relationship with the NHS.
